Understanding Passive Optical LAN (POL) Technology

Passive Optical LAN (POL) is a fiber-based networking solution that simplifies infrastructure while delivering secure, high-speed, scalable connectivity.

Fiber-Optic Backbone

POL uses fiber instead of copper cabling, allowing extended transmission distances and delivering higher bandwidth for modern enterprise network environments.

Centralized Architecture

POL uses centralized OLTs and splitters, eliminating intermediate switches and simplifying network architecture for streamlined, scalable enterprise connectivity.

Efficient Connectivity

POL supports thousands of endpoints through a single infrastructure, providing voice, video, and data services with consistent performance.

Cost and Energy Savings

Fewer active components mean lower power consumption, reduced cooling needs, and long-term savings on hardware and maintenance.

Typical Deployment Structure of Passive Optical LAN

Passive Optical LAN (POL) simplifies network infrastructure by deploying fiber optic cables from a central Optical Line Terminal (OLT) to strategically placed optical splitters. This design eliminates the need for multiple intermediate switches and reduces cabling, creating a cleaner, more efficient network architecture.

From the splitters, fiber extends to Optical Network Terminals at user endpoints, delivering high-speed connectivity directly to devices. This setup not only boosts performance and reliability but also lowers maintenance and energy costs—making POL an attractive, scalable solution for modern enterprises seeking long-term efficiency.

Maintenance Requirements for POL Systems

Passive Optical LAN (POL) offers significant maintenance advantages thanks to its use of passive components like splitters and fiber cabling. With no active electronics between the central OLT and endpoints, the system experiences fewer failures, reducing operational complexity and minimizing the risk of unexpected downtime.

This design also consumes less power and generates less heat, lowering energy costs and the need for active cooling systems. As a result, POL requires less long-term support—making it a highly efficient, cost-effective solution for organizations prioritizing sustainability, and reliability in their network infrastructure.
